Seed to Sunflower

How do seeds grow? Master Gardeners from Cornell Cooperative Extension of Rockland County will be presenting this STEM-based program that explores how seeds grow. The information will be shared in a variety of fun and fascinating ways. Starting with a reading of a story exploring what seeds are and how they grow into plants. Then through hands-on activities, children will learn how to start seeds in a translucent milk/juice jug using the method known as winter sowing. This economical way of starting seeds uses the natural elements of rain, snow, and sunlight to grow seedlings. Watch the plants emerge in springtime and then plant them in your garden.
